@LGW2015 - I have what they call "silent reflux" aka laryngopharyngeal reflux (or LPR) and it sounds a lot like what you're talking about. I've never had actual heartburn in my life (not even when full term with DS) and it's very much a throat symptom. Tums may help - I take pepcid twice a day.
